Meaning: meaning 'gracious'.

Mileva is a Slavic name that has historical roots in Serbia. It is closely associated with Mileva Marić, a Serbian physicist and the first wife of Albert Einstein, who had a significant yet often overshadowed intellectual partnership with him.
